Bill Summary
A BILL FOR AN ACT relating to liens; to amend section 52-401, Revised Statutes Cumulative Supplement, 2024; to allow a lien for professional services provided by a physical therapist as prescribed; and to repeal the original section.
AI Summary
This bill amends existing law to allow physical therapists to place a lien on any compensation an injured person receives from the party who caused their injury, similar to how physicians, nurses, chiropractors, hospitals, and emergency medical service providers can already do. A lien is a legal claim on property or assets to secure payment for a debt. This means if a physical therapist provides services to someone injured by another party, and that injured person receives a settlement or judgment, the physical therapist can claim a portion of that money to cover their fees. To establish this lien, the physical therapist must notify the party responsible for the injury in writing, stating the amount owed and the services provided, or file the notice in any ongoing court case. The bill also clarifies that the lien amount is based on the usual and customary charges for the services, but it will be reduced by any discounts that would have applied if the claim were submitted to private medical insurance. Importantly, this lien does not apply to individuals covered by the Nebraska Workers' Compensation Act, which is a state law that provides benefits to employees injured on the job. The bill also repeals the original version of the law it is amending.
